Transaction 83f6dec8fd66dccba77b328d6dd25e65991060dca9a979fa417cd1db52e61e37
1 Input
1 Output
-
83f6dec8fd66dccba77b328d6dd25e65991060dca9a979fa417cd1db52e61e37:0
- value
- 570309
- script pubkey
- OP_0 OP_PUSHBYTES_32 4bf836d037bbc0fe8bc3061266a404d08bf582a1cdb1a6891d1c51fe532e1bde
- address
- bc1qf0urd5phh0q0az7rqcfxdfqy6z9ltq4pekc6dzgar3glu5ewr00q3mfdfs